The highly anticipated film Karuppu, starring Suriya and Trisha Krishnan, has officially been released in theaters on May 15th. This release follows a tumultuous period marked by delays and cancellations that affected screenings across Tamil Nadu on the initially planned release date of May 14th.
Financial difficulties experienced by the producers were cited as the primary reason for the cancellation of all morning and afternoon shows on May 14th. Dream Warrior Pictures, the production house, issued a public apology to audiences for the extended wait, acknowledging the emotional toll of the delays and expressing profound gratitude for the unwavering support and belief.
The production house stated that the film represents their 'blood, sweat, sleepless nights, struggles, and emotions.' Suriya and director RJ Balaji also shared messages on social media, confirming the May 15th release and thanking fans for their patience and support.
Adding to the release day's drama, the film was reportedly screened in Mumbai, Pune, and Varanasi without the production house's authorization. Dream Warrior Pictures and its legal team have issued notices to combat piracy concerns, warning against the sharing of leaked content.
